Output 4508931743085b900ad2179f632ddfdf4b33b35aab338845a798d9e00c20aff1:0

value
543699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2be66bdc82ea7d2cd88978155ab2b38766b4693d OP_EQUAL
address
35h91kJTcQyBTGiegQ2w3uCgNnpoqCTXUh
transaction
4508931743085b900ad2179f632ddfdf4b33b35aab338845a798d9e00c20aff1
spent
true